Perhaps you are tossing and … WebMar 24, 2024 · Set your bedroom temperature to the low- to mid-60 degrees Fahrenheit. Make your bedroom as dark and quiet as possible, using blackout curtains or a white noise machine if needed. Stop using electronics at least one hour before bed. Follow a nightly bedtime routine.
